WebJan 18, 2013 · For this purpose, STED microscopy (or nanoscopy) uses stimulated emission to inhibit fluorescence emission at predefined sample coordinates such that adjacent features emit sequentially in time. WebJun 17, 2024 · Stimulated emission depletion (STED) nanoscopy is a powerful sub-diffraction imaging tool to probe subcellular structures and organelles. WebStimulated Emission Depletion (STED) Microscopy Literature References STED is based on non-linear optical effects that typically require the application of multiple high-intensity pulsed lasers with specialized modulation filters to control the excitation beam geometry (a technique commonly termed point-spread function engineering).
